3. Flush methodology

The approach employed to change the transmission fluid in a Toyota Tundra considerably influences the time required to finish the process. Totally different strategies provide various ranges of thoroughness and necessitate distinct operational steps, thereby impacting the general length of the service.

  • Drain and Fill Technique

    This method entails eradicating the drain plug, permitting a portion of the previous fluid to empty from the transmission pan. The plug is then reinstalled, and the pan is refilled with recent fluid. That is the best and sometimes quickest methodology, however it solely replaces a fraction of the full fluid, leaving a considerable quantity of previous fluid within the torque converter and different elements. Consequently, whereas the preliminary service time is shorter, the method may should be repeated a number of occasions to attain a extra full fluid change, growing the general time funding. For instance, a single drain and fill may take 30-45 minutes, however a number of iterations may prolong the full service length past an hour and a half.

  • Gravity Flush Technique

    A gravity flush entails disconnecting a transmission cooler line and permitting the transmission’s pump to push out the previous fluid whereas concurrently including new fluid. This methodology facilitates a extra full fluid change in comparison with a easy drain and fill. Nevertheless, it requires cautious monitoring to forestall the transmission from working dry, and the method may be slower relying on the pump’s circulation price. A typical gravity flush may take between 45 minutes to an hour, relying on the amount of fluid being exchanged and the accessibility of the cooler traces.

  • Machine-Assisted Flush Technique

    Using a specialised transmission fluid change machine supplies essentially the most complete and managed fluid substitute. The machine connects to the transmission’s cooler traces and actively pumps out the previous fluid whereas concurrently introducing new fluid, guaranteeing a constant and thorough change. This methodology typically features a cleansing course of to take away particles and contaminants from the transmission system. Whereas requiring specialised tools, this methodology is usually essentially the most environment friendly by way of reaching an entire fluid change in a single service, typically taking between half-hour to an hour, relying on the machine’s circulation price and the transmission’s capability.

4. Fluid temperature

The temperature of the transmission fluid inside a Toyota Tundra is a vital issue that influences the length of a fluid change process. Variations in fluid temperature have an effect on its viscosity and circulation price, which, in flip, influence the effectivity and velocity of the flushing course of.

  • Viscosity and Stream Charge

    Transmission fluid viscosity modifications with temperature. Colder fluid is thicker and flows extra slowly, whereas hotter fluid is thinner and flows extra readily. When performing a flush, a technician should take into account that extraordinarily chilly fluid will take longer to empty or be pumped out of the transmission, growing the general service time. Conversely, excessively sizzling fluid poses a security threat and will degrade extra rapidly through the flushing course of. Aiming for an optimum temperature permits for environment friendly circulation with out compromising security or fluid integrity. As an example, if a Tundra has been sitting in sub-freezing temperatures, the technician may have to heat the transmission barely earlier than initiating the flush to facilitate sufficient fluid circulation.

  • Thermal Enlargement and Contraction

    The amount of transmission fluid modifications with temperature because of thermal enlargement and contraction. Whereas not a significant factor, the distinction in quantity between hot and cold fluid can have an effect on the accuracy of fluid stage measurements throughout and after the flush. A technician must account for this volumetric change to make sure the transmission is crammed to the right stage. If the fluid is crammed to the “full” mark when chilly, it might be overfilled when it reaches working temperature, doubtlessly resulting in points like foaming or leakage. Precisely accounting for this enlargement can barely improve the eye given to the method, which then will increase its length.

  • Cooling Time Concerns

    If a Toyota Tundra’s transmission has been subjected to heavy use or towing, the fluid could also be considerably hotter than ambient temperature. In such instances, a technician may want to permit the transmission to chill down earlier than commencing the flush to forestall burns or harm to tools. The cooling course of can add a big period of time to the general service. For instance, a transmission that has been working exhausting may require an hour or extra to chill right down to a secure dealing with temperature.
